Output ec8d613a17ef36f3218f863a7cc90a69ea81a3c28e9119aef7d7e7a7fe2c18fc:0

value
5935290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e32bf5be14c38bb69cae222acdf2e7924951cf3e OP_EQUAL
address
MUcLHN96VE5VXFekkWCF51XreScDxtJFX8
transaction
ec8d613a17ef36f3218f863a7cc90a69ea81a3c28e9119aef7d7e7a7fe2c18fc
spent
true